## Working with the Emberline loyalty ledger

The Emberline ledger is the source of truth for all points transactions your plugin creates. Writes are append-only: to correct a mistake, post a reversal entry rather than editing. Entries settle within ten minutes, and balances queried before settlement may be stale. Sandbox credentials cover all ledger endpoints, so test reversals there first. For schema questions or settlement anomalies, contact the ledger team at the address below.

alerts address for tahaf-hawep: frawyn@tolvaqlabs.corp

# Build Provenance: Tilemere Cache Layer

The Tilemere tile-rendering cache layer is built nightly from the mainline branch and promoted only after the render-diff suite passes. Each artifact embeds its source revision, builder host class, and dependency lockfile digest. Promotion to the Quarrystone edge fleet requires a signed manifest from the provenance service. For the weekly sync: the current promoted artifact can be verified against the token below.

session token of fawep-tageg = htk4_82d8

## Building Access — Spares Room (Hullbrook Annex)

Contractors: the spare hardware room is down the east corridor on the ground floor, third door on the left. Sign in at the front desk first and grab a visitor lanyard. Anything you take out, jot it in the blue logbook — yes, even the little stuff. The door self-locks, so don't wedge it. To get in, punch in the code below.

staff pass of hagug-taguf = bdg-HJ-9

Quick heads-up on Pinwheel UI versioning: we cut a minor release every sprint, and anything touching component props needs a changeset file in the PR. No changeset, no merge — the bot will nag you. Majors are rare and go through the design council first. The full policy, with examples of what counts as breaking, lives on the internal page below.

wiki page, bahip-yahip: https://grafana.qirvanlabs.corp/browse/display/projects/cc3a1b9dbfc9